The description "foulard" immediately places this piece within a specific category of scarves. Foulards, traditionally, are lighter weight and often made from silk or silk blends. They are known for their flowing drape and their ability to add a touch of effortless chic to any ensemble. This suggests the Foulard Gucci Beige is likely to be supremely soft and comfortable against the skin, a luxurious experience in itself.
The term "jacquard" – often associated with the Gucci jacquard scarf – implies a sophisticated weaving technique. Jacquard weaving allows for intricate patterns and designs to be incorporated into the fabric, resulting in a richly textured and visually arresting piece. The Gucci Heritage: More Than Just a Brand
Gucci's history is inextricably linked to its iconic scarves. Since the brand's inception, scarves have served as a powerful symbol of its heritage and its commitment to Italian craftsmanship. From the early days of the House, when founder Guccio Gucci drew inspiration from the equestrian world, to the contemporary designs that reflect the brand's evolution under creative directors like Alessandro Michele, Gucci scarves have consistently represented the pinnacle of luxury and style.
